Master of Criminal Justice Administration (M.C.J.A.)
Concentrations
While students have the freedom to structure their studies around different areas of specific interest, standardized concentrations are provided for those who wish to pursue graduate study in selected fields. These programs incorporate coursework in both criminal justice and administration to fulfill the Content phase.
Correctional Counseling
Students complete directed work and projects in applied settings focusing on early intervention, pretrial counseling, and supervision and parole.

Corrections Administration
Students complete directed work and projects in applied settings within correctional administration. Areas of focus may include social and behavioral aspects of the offender, counseling, communication, accounting and finance, and comparative studies in the field.
